2015-10-06 91 views
0

我遵循本教程。 Link-
我成功实施了本教程中的内容。
之后,我使用更新命令从资产文件夹更新我的数据库。
在我的设备中,我可以看到更新的部分,
但是,当我将数据库文件导入到SQL数据库浏览器时,数据库文件保持不变。 我需要DB文件用于其他用途,所以即时通讯使用Android来填充我需要的数据。谢谢。Android Studio(来自资产文件夹的数据库)

回答

1

一个伟大的图书馆如果你想与填充的DB运输您的Android应用程序,那么你一定要通过Jeff Gilfelt使用sqlite-asset-helper。你可以在这里找到一个如何使用这个库的真实例子:http://www.6020peaks.com/2015/03/how-to-ship-an-android-app-with-preloaded-data/

更新:我刚刚看到你所遵循的教程也是使用sqlite-asset-helper。如果我正确理解你的问题,我认为你正在查看错误的db文件。您需要的文件将包含您的Android应用程序生成的所有新数据:/ data/data/application_package_name/databases。

请查看该方向的更多信息:What is the default database location of an android app for an unrooted device?? Is it same as for rooted one?

相关问题